The fpdf is very awesome php class to generate pdf using php from mysql database. And then we are calling fpdf functions to generate pdf from this mysql data. This post refers to mainly to the mysql database, where docparser is the first step to building your pdf to mysql converter. Now comes the tricky partrepopulating the pdf form from the mysql.
Im using mysql databases and php via dreamweaver for the scripting. Contribute to eeeyesmylibbooks development by creating an account on github. Create a folder on your hosting server name as pdfuploadfolder in which the uploaded pdf will store. Github itswadeshgeneratepdffrommysqldatabaseusingphp. For instance for storing pdf documents or images to make som kind of online briefcase like yahoo briefcase. Learning php, mysql, javascript, and css fsu college of. Php and mysql web development santa monica college. Upload pdf file to server in android using php mysql. Mysql database export to pdf using php jijo k jose. In this case, i have used php to upload the file to a directory and save the path of the file in the mysql database. Practical php and mysql negus live linux seriesyour practical, hands on guides to getting real results with free. How to upload image or files into database using php and.
In this step, we will fetch the data from the mysql database in php and display data in an html table. Contribute to itswadeshgenerate pdffrommysqldatabaseusingphp development by creating an account on github. How to connect two routers on one home network using a lan cable stock router netgeartplink duration. We use this sample database in our mysql tutorials to demonstrate many mysql features from. It goes into detail on such practical issues as validating input do you know what a proper credit card number looks like. From the fundamentals to advanced topics of php and mysql coding, such as form validation, cookies, database queries, file io operations, content management, and much more, everything is covered. Mylibbookspractical php and mysql website databases a simplified approach. I want to read pdf file and store only contents of pdf file as it is into mysql database. In this php post, i am discussing how to import csv file into mysql database table using php. This paper provides the code needed to both write binary content to a mysql table and to read the same data back. Nov 02, 2016 upload pdf file to server in android tutorial setting the server for the task. In this tutorial i explains how to generate pdf from mysql data using php. Displaying pdfs from mysql database with php php the.
How to convert pdf to database records mysql, postgres. Fpdf description this class allows to output a table whose content comes from a mysql query. But wait, we are not going to save the file to the mysql database, we will only save the file path into the database and file will be store at the server folder. Read pdf from mysql db get started the sitepoint forums. Anyone can show me the method upload and retrieve pdf file. Ive taken this opportunity to brighten up the design, update the content, and make the site much more useful on mobile devices. Hi all, what im looking to do is to store the filename. This manual describes the php extensions and interfaces that can be used with mysql. Upload pdf file to server in android with php and mysql.
The table header is automatically printed on top of each page. If you will recall when we uploaded the files we automatically assigned each of the files. Jan 19, 2017 after sending the file straight to sever we would receive that file using post method and store that file on a folder created on domain server. Practical php 7, mysql 8, and mariadb website databases. Fpdf description this is an example script showing how to output a product table from a mysql database. In our example, we need to get connected with the mysql database, so lets modify the process. Pdf is very common and popular file format to read, view and write documents. Likewise, storing your files in a mysql database wouldnt be very practical if there wasnt a way to retrieve them.
Uploading file to mysql database using php php the. Mylibbookspractical php and mysql website databases a. While the advice and information in this book are believed to be true and accurate at the date of publication, neither the authors nor the editors nor the publisher. This is the same principle that applies for saving things such as thumbnails and other data types that may be unique to the user and are expensive in terms of resources. Include the database configuration file to connect and select the mysql database. How to upload pdf file to server in android using php mysql. So, go to localhostphpmyadmin and a create a database as shown below. We will also record the name of the uploaded files and related info such as the file name, size, and the number of downloads in a database table.
Upload and store image file in database using php and mysql. Practical php 7, mysql 8, and mariadb website databases ebook free pdf, epub, mobi by adrian w. This part explains how to update existing records into mysql database using php. Practical php and mysql website databases is a projectoriented book that. How to insert files into a mysql database using php. Try setting the below headers and also replace the file name with your file path. Using php to upload files into mysql database sometimes needed by some web application. It is not something you should do without understanding what it. The below code is used to retrieve or receive data from the mysql database in php. It is not something you should do without understanding what it is doing and why its being done that way. Hi, not sure whether this is a php or mysql question.
I want to know how to upload and retrieve pdf file in php in dreamweaver cs3. In this example, we read mysql table data by using php. Pdf format is independent of application software, hardware, and operating systems. This script will show you on how to print a pdf using fpdf in php and mysql.
With their roots in open source, these entirely free tools can be used to create hugely functional, stable, enterpriseclass web sites. It contains typical business data such as customers, products, sales orders, sales order line items, etc. After converting the data in to excel or csv u can import it in mysql table. How to import excel file into mysql database table in php. We would also store the complete uploaded pdf path url into mysql database. Fill out pdf forms with pdftk and php script tutorials. Alternatively, what you can also do is save the pdf in the file system and save the relative link to it into the database. We dont put the file directly in the mysql database. This one explains how to show your query result into multiple pages and how to create the navigation link. Php and mysql programmingprint version wikibooks, open books for an open world. In recent years, php and mysql have come together to form a unique and awesomely powerful platform.
Practical php and mysql website databases pdf books book. First, we insert binary data from the images phpmysql blob. Ive done something similar to this a while back for pictures, but found it better to just store a path to a directory which held the picture and the name of the picture. Fpdf is a php class which allows to generate pdf files with php, that is to say without using the pdflib library.
Page breaks are handled manually and the table header is repeated on each page. If youve already had php mysql experience, all of that was easy. Make a php file to import data into mysql database. How to upload files on server in php tutorial republic. We simply get the file name and place it in the mysql database. After inserting the data click on the add button which will pass this data to the process.
Any file uploaddownload in php pdf file,rar file,mp3 file,image file, etc. Php 6mysql programming for the absolute beginner andy harris course technology ptr a part of cengage learning australia brazil japan korea mexico singapore spain united kingdom united states. Practical php 7, mysql 8, and mariadb website databases a. Print pdf file using php and mysql free source code.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. We have a mysql table containing the same data that we have in a text file for previous fpdf pdf generation tutorial. Overview introduction 1 i using php 1 php crash course 11 2 storing and retrieving data 51 3 using arrays 71 4 string manipulation and regular expressions95 5 reusing code and writing functions117 6 objectoriented php 145 ii using mysql 7 designing your web database 169 8 creating your web database 181 9 working with your mysql database203 10 accessing your mysql database from the. Download free ebooks to programming, computer science, web design.
The second script will read the contents of the same record in mysql and output it to a file. Uploading files into a mysql database using php php. Sep 03, 2014 gday all, so ive started playing around with php and mysql and have managed to store pdf files in mysql db. This part explains how to delete or purge existing. Uploading files into a mysql database using php page 4 php. Entry php search php password change php forgot password php session php insert image php retrieve image php file upload php file retrieve php multiple file upload. The way we are going to learn to do this is by assigning each file a url based on their id number. Import excel file into mysql database table learn import excel file into mysql table with complete source code and explanation. Store file path or name in database, file in folder. Command line client read the mysql documentation c. Theres a common requirement to manage binary data upload from a user, store, bring back in a web page.
Copy the following code and create a new php file called exportpdf. Shah, i would think you could store the pdf file in a blob type field within a table, depending on the size of the pdf file. To create pdf file we should first download the fpdf library click here. Projects are presented in a playful way, like the forum project that touts horror movies that make you hide behind the couch. This tutorial demonstrates how you can upload files of various formats including. The file upload method also gives us the opportunity to store text in a database rather than as a file.
Once a file has been successfully uploaded, it is automatically stored in a temporary directory on the server. I understand that the function is restricted to files stored locally as the mysql server. We then have the complete pathway to the file in our code so that we can show and display it. Docparser is a leading pdf converter with some processing muscle and a few friends to get the heavylifting of data intake done for you. To get this to work, we need to convert the mysql data into an fdf file, or the adobe file format for storing form data. For this purpose we will use the popular php library fpdf which will enable us to generate the pdf file with the content and ourput format we desire. If you need ldap, imap, or pdf functions, there is a. So you can create a new file and update the below code into your file. Phpspreadsheet is a php library with a set of classes for reading and writing spreadsheet files, like excel and libreoffice calc. You are going to see how to convert mysql data into pdf using fpdf library. Practical php and mysql website databases a simplified.
On an apple machine running macos, you would likely want to use lines terminated by \r. How to upload and retrieve pdf file in php in dreamweaver. Foster city, ca chicago, il indianapolis, in new york, ny 35374. The third phase is to list all files that have been uploaded and saved on the database, with a link so it can be downloaded. Browse other questions tagged php mysql pdf or ask your own question. You can specify the column value separator and end of line marker explicitly in the load data statement if you wish, but the defaults are tab and linefeed. Get the file extension using pathinfo function in php and validate the file format to check whether the user selects an image file. How to generate dynamic pdf file using tcpdf in php duration.
How to generate pdf from mysql data using php phpgurukul. Phpspreadsheet read, write excel and libreoffice calc files. Read the contents of a text file into mysql using php php. Practical php and mysql reflects jonos commitment to the spirit of making open source subjects accessible to everyone. Apr 22, 2020 the fpdf is very awesome php class to generate pdf using php from mysql database. I have worked out how to submit images to a database and retrieve them. Download files if you are interested on this project please modify it by adding.
But im really struggling in working out how to just upload regular file types. For the first step, lets make the table for the upload files. The book carefully walks you through the code for eight useful, dynamic web applications. Assuming that your php is set up and the mysql process is running on the server, please follow the steps below. Welcome to the new home of practical php programming now updated for php 5. Additionally, we will display the fetched data in an html table. We use the classicmodels database as a mysql sample database to help you work with mysql quickly and effectively. By using the database we can store the file path and retrieve the file path whenever we need it. Populating a livecycle pdf with php and mysql andrew heiss. How to upload and download files php and mysql codewithawa. First you have to find the software which convert the pdf file data into excel or csv format. More than one instance of mysql will cause port conflict and you will end up with no stable working version.
Web database applications with php and mysql, 2nd edition. This is a similar process as the one used when uploading a file to the file system, but using the mysql functions rather than the file system functions. Php retrieve data from mysql database and display tuts. Can we display pdf files that are stored in a database using php. This is open source php library to generate pdf file using php pdf is very common and popular file format to read, view and write. When it comes to uploading file, the best way to do it, would be to upload the file to a file server and save the path of the file in the database. Fpdf description this example prints a product table from a mysql database. Web database applications with php and mysql, second edition thoroughly reflects the needs of realworld applications.
Upload and download documents php mysql part 1 youtube. The visually rich format turns every title in the head first series into a bestseller, with a good deal of exercises, quizzes and other bilateral. Now i want to allow users to view the pdf s and this is where im stuck. Pdf table by taking data from mysql database plus2net. Gday all, so ive started playing around with php and mysql and have managed to store pdf files in mysql db. As we know that pdf files comes to be one of the most common options for people to share various documents online, whether the question comes about passing our clients material to a thirdparty service providers such as banks, insurance companies and many other such firms or whether we send a cv to any employer with the help of pdf document, is frequently. Android x 74 java x 53 sharepoint x 51 androidstudio x 45 howtos x 41 eclipse x 33 news x 33 html x 21 facebook x 17 php x 16 javascript x css x apple x 12 chrome x 8 strutsx 6 mysql x 6 bootstrap x 6 jquery x 5 notepadplusplus x 5 whatsapp x 4 jboss x 4 ftp x 3 sublime x 2 tomcat x 2 spreadsheets x 2 javacollections x 2 macos x 1. Csv stands for comma separated values and contains all data in comma separated. The use in this publication of trade names, trademarks, service marks, and similar terms, even if they are not identified as such, is not to be taken as an expression. Three options to convert pdf to database tables with docparser. Also, it can write pdf using either the tcpdf, dompdf or mpdf libraries, and charts. To set the server for this task, i am gonna use php with mysql.
The mysql server you installed when the course started is the server you should use for the project. In this post i will explain you how to generate a simple pdf file from your mysql database using php. Its very common task for every application which has too much database and need to import in mysql. Learning php, mysql, javascript, and css, second edition. This is another php pdf export feature t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. The classicmodels database is a retailer of scale models of classic cars database. Blog preventing the top security weaknesses found in stack overflow code snippets. In the following examples, we will use the blobdemo class to save a gif image and a pdf file into the blob column of the files table. This is open source php library to generate pdf file using php. Learn to submit html data to mysql database using php. Contents in this project android upload pdf file to server using php mysql. How to upload image or files into database using php and mysql.
255 1407 553 713 923 1002 978 1403 735 625 1485 1562 1298 817 1283 2 1450 1078 677 1526 1275 157 1300 1246 349 190 1050 821 1516 1187 838 836 1404 679 882 1367 209 412 625 28 1357 829 1159 898